Handover: Marguerite is taking over the Pellwick profile-store sharding from me. Phase one (dual-write to the four new shards) is complete; phase two (read cutover) is gated on the backfill finishing, likely Thursday. Rollback is a single flag flip. Nothing blocks the release train. For reference, the shard router in staging currently runs with these settings.

deployment values, yagef-yawip:
ELIOX_PIN=5303
ELIOX_METRICS_HOST=metrics.eliox.paliqworks.corp
ELIOX_LOG_LEVEL=error
ELIOX_TENANT=praiel

## Releases

Reportforge 3.x guarantees stable sort in all export paths. Prior to 3.0, the Quillbend aggregation layer used an unstable sort, so rows with equal keys could reorder between runs — flagged repeatedly at eng sync. Releases now include a sort-stability test in the gate; do not ship if it fails. Tag, build, run the gate, then sign the artifact before upload. Signing uses the rotated release key shown below.

release key, taduf-yajef: bky13_uGiieNoy5KKUY

## Releases

Pairlane's matching service runs on a tuned JVM, and release builds must keep GC pauses under 40ms or the match queue backs up. Each tagged release is load-tested against the Dunmore staging cluster before cutting artifacts. Once the pause benchmarks pass, the build is signed and pushed to the internal registry. Sign the release artifact with the key below.

deploy key for kagup-bawig: bky9_ZMq28eTw9

**Ticket: Vault lockout blocking garage feed rotation**

Hey — the Struthio occupancy feed for the Marlowe Deck garage rotates its signing creds weekly, but the Coppervault instance locked itself after three bad unseal attempts. Feed is stale as of this morning. Flagging for security review before we unseal. The recovery passphrase we'll use is noted below.

strongbox words: oliael-gilax-lamael